### Count Message Tokens
The `AnthropicApiClient` exposes a method named `CountMessageTokensAsync` that can be used to count the number of tokens in a message. The method requires a `CountMessageTokensRequest` instance as a parameter.
```csharp
using AnthropicClient;
using AnthropicClient.Models;
var response = await client.CountMessageTokensAsync(new CountMessageTokensRequest(
AnthropicModels.Claude3Haiku,
[
new(
MessageRole.User,
[new TextContent("Please write a haiku about the ocean.")]
)
]
));
if (response.IsFailure)
{
Console.WriteLine("Failed to count message tokens");
Console.WriteLine("Error Type: {0}", response.Error.Error.Type);
Console.WriteLine("Error Message: {0}", response.Error.Error.Message);
return;
}
Console.WriteLine("Token Count: {0}", response.Value.InputTokens);
```

using System.Text.Json.Serialization;
using AnthropicClient.Utils;
namespace AnthropicClient.Models;
/// <summary>
/// Represents a request to count the number of tokens in a message.
/// </summary>
public class CountMessageTokensRequest
{
/// <summary>
/// Gets the model ID to be used for the request.
/// </summary>
public string Model { get; init; } = string.Empty;
/// <summary>
/// Gets the messages to count the number of tokens in.
/// </summary>
public List<Message> Messages { get; init; } = [];
/// <summary>
/// Gets the tool choice mode to use for the request.
/// </summary>
[JsonPropertyName("tool_choice")]
public ToolChoice? ToolChoice { get; init; } = null;
/// <summary>
/// Gets the tools to use for the request.
/// </summary>
public List<Tool>? Tools { get; init; } = null;
/// <summary>
/// Gets the system prompt to use for the request.
/// </summary>
[JsonPropertyName("system")]
public List<TextContent>? SystemPrompt { get; init; } = null;
/// <summary>
/// Initializes a new instance of the <see cref="CountMessageTokensRequest"/> class.
/// </summary>
/// <param name="model">The model ID to use for the request.</param>
/// <param name="messages">The messages to count the number of tokens in.</param>
/// <param name="toolChoice">The tool choice mode to use for the request.</param>
/// <param name="tools">The tools to use for the request.</param>
/// <param name="systemPrompt">The system prompt to use for the request.</param>
/// <exception cref="ArgumentNullException">Thrown when <paramref name="model"/> or <paramref name="messages"/> is null.</exception>
/// <exception cref="ArgumentException">Thrown when <paramref name="messages"/> is empty.</exception>
/// <returns>A new instance of the <see cref="CountMessageTokensRequest"/> class.</returns>
public CountMessageTokensRequest(
string model,
List<Message> messages,
ToolChoice? toolChoice = null,
List<Tool>? tools = null,
List<TextContent>? systemPrompt = null
)
{
ArgumentValidator.ThrowIfNull(model, nameof(model));
ArgumentValidator.ThrowIfNull(messages, nameof(messages));
if (messages.Count < 1)
{
throw new ArgumentException("Messages must contain at least one message");
}
Model = model;
Messages = messages;
ToolChoice = toolChoice;
Tools = tools;
SystemPrompt = systemPrompt;
}
}
